Part 19:

Fria was still in shock after learning Bruce Flea was his partner. She had so many questions, but the thought of not seeing Freddy down there weighed at the forefront of her mind, as she kept peeking through the opening.

“I still don’t see him,” Fria said, “What if something happened to him?”

“I’m sure he’ll be okay,” DaFlea said, peeking in from the other side.

“You don’t know that.”

DaFlea looked at her, the concern clearly visible on her face. He didn’t know what to say. Fria was right. He didn’t know that for certain. DaFlea took a deep breath and slowly exhaled.

“Fria, you’re right. I don’t know that. All I do know is that Freddy has someone very special doing everything she can to get to him. That must mean something.”

Fria was mulling his words over in her mind a little. What DaFlea told her somehow managed to make her feel a bit more at ease.

“Thank you, DaFlea.”

DaFlea managed a little smile, before taking another peek through the opening. He’d secured a long hair earlier and all that was left was to wait for the shift change. Then, he’d throw it through the opening, slide down, approach the Ticks on guard, and knock them out so he can release the prisoners. He still had his Roughneck Flea coat on, so he would blend in perfectly. After he’d pulled the lever, then Fria could come down safely.

It wasn’t long after when a big, burly looking Flea approached the entrance.

“Next shift!” he shouted.

As Fria looked towards the entrance, she immediately recognized him. It was the same Flea that had led the party that had captured Freddy.

“I know him. He’s the one that caught Freddy.”

As Fria looked back at DaFlea, she could see he was scowling at him.

“Yes, I know him too. His name is Z. He’s the captain of the Roughneck Fleas.”

DaFlea despised Captain Z. When he was younger, he was the one that led the Roughneck’s aboard the cat they were on. They were a peaceful community, then they destroyed it all by enslaving them. DaFlea’s entire family was taken. His mother, father, and sister. He was one of a handful that managed to escape. To this day, he hasn’t seen or heard from them and with so many Fleas not making it during the height of slavery, he had little hope left.

When the last of the Roughnecks passed below DaFlea, he quickly threw the hair through the opening, and slid down. He made sure to stay a few paces behind the last of the crew.

As the last of them exited, and headed down a path to the left, DaFlea kept his head down, slowly edging towards the Ticks.

“Well come on now, get a move on!”

DaFlea simply maintained his leisurely pace.

“What’s wrong with you today, fella?” asked the other, “Did you drop something or what?”

The gap was close enough now for DaFlea to strike and the Tick had just handed him a golden opportunity.

“Yes, I have. It’s right there by your feet.”

The two looked down at the same time, then DaFlea knocked the one to the left with a devastating uppercut. Before he plopped to the floor like a sack of beans, Da Flea lunged sideways, smashing his elbow right into the jaw of the other. As he went stumbling, DaFlea jumped, spun around, and kicked him flat on his face. He looked at the two Ticks, both completely incapacitated, before attempting the lever. He could hear the prisoners mumbling, which was great. They didn’t want to arouse any suspicion, so everyone was instructed beforehand to keep quiet.

As DaFlea tugged at the lever, it was stuck. He attempted a few more tugs, yet nothing.

As Fria made her way towards him, she could see he was getting frustrated. No matter how much he tugged or pulled, the lever didn’t budge. Fria jumped in and the two tried together, yet nothing.

“What the heck is wrong with this thing,” said DaFlea, as he tried to pull once more with all his might.

“Wait, stop,” Fria said as she noticed a slit at the top.

“Who usually pulls the lever?”

“The Ticks.”

Fria looked over at one of the Ticks claws, “That’s it. We need one of their claws,” she exclaimed excitedly.

When she pointed out the slit on the lever, DaFlea realized what she was talking about.

They pulled one of the Ticks over, stuck his hand on the lever, and his hooks on his claw slipped perfectly into the slot.

Fria pulled the lever as DaFlea held the claw in place, and the lever pulled down comfortably.

All the cell gates opened simultaneously, releasing the Fleas.

“Quick, go, go, go!” said DaFlea as they came running past, heading right down the path.

Fria kept a lookout for Freddy, but he was nowhere to be seen.

As the last of the Fleas came plundering past them, it was only Bruce Flea left.

“Good job, old friend,” Bruce said, as they grabbed each other by the forearm.

Fria still looked about, “No, no, no. Where’s Freddy?”

Bruce Flea looked at Fria, then back at DaFlea.

“Who’s your friend?”

“Bruce, this is Fria.”

“Hi Fria,” Bruce said as he approached her.

“Did you just say Freddy?”

“Yes, yes, did you see him?”

“Are you talking about Freddy The Flea?”

“Yes, I am. Where is he?”

Bruce looked half back at DaFlea, then took Fria by the shoulders.

“I’m sorry to have to tell you this, but Freddy has already been sent to The Clump of Death.”
